Pros and cons, side by side
What each carrier wins on, and where each one falls short.
Kentucky Farm Bureau
Full review →Pros
- Largest auto insurer in Kentucky by market share
- Competitive rates for clean-record drivers in-state
- Strong statewide agent network
- Multi-line bundling discounts
Cons
- Kentucky only — not available in any other state
- Farm Bureau membership required
- No online quoting — agent only
Grange
Full review →Pros
- Mutual structure with long operating history
- Available across 13 central U.S. states — broader than many regionals
- Good bundling discounts when combined with home insurance
- Solid customer satisfaction reputation
Cons
- No online quoting — every policy through an independent agent
- Pricing is mid-market, not budget
- Less brand recognition than national carriers

The bottom line
Kentucky Farm Bureau
Kentucky residents should absolutely get a Kentucky Farm Bureau quote. As the state's largest auto insurer, it competes seriously on price.
Read the full Kentucky Farm Bureau reviewGrange
Grange is a solid mid-tier choice in its 13-state footprint, particularly if you bundle with home insurance. Outside that footprint, look elsewhere.
